Bartholomew Abell< no role > of Edmonton Surgeon and
Man midwife Saith He was Sent for to the Mother
of the Child a little before Twelve last Thursday Night
That he met Mrs Steeres in the ParlourThat She
said Mr Abell I am almost frighted Out of my Wits [..]
That Informant Ask'd her what was the Matter
And She said their Cook Maid was very ill
And that if She had not a very good Opinion of the
Girl She Should suspect that she might be in Labour
or to that PurposeThat Informant Ask'd her
how the Girl Looked And She said She Looked Big
but not bigger She thought than when She Came there
firstThat Informant then Ask'd her if
She knew whether she had been regular her Courses
And She Answer'd She had not since she had been
at her House which was about four Months
That Mr. Steeres had give her same Medicine
supposing it to be an Obstruction (Mr Steeres was
Bred to Physic and Midwifry particularly)

That Mrs Steeres said Informant should go up
and Look at her but Cautioned Informant agt
Taxing her with being with Child because she was
very Tender of her Character being a very good Servant
Desired Informant would give his Opinion of her
